Inmate Dies at the 'Inmate Hospital' Correctional Facility
The Public Relations Department of the Ministry of Justice of Armenia reports that Vladislav Mikhaili Muradyan, an inmate at the Ministry's 'Inmate Hospital' correctional facility, has passed away. Muradyan, born in 1961, was sentenced under Article 177, Part 3, Point 1.1, Article 176, Part 1, and Article 176, Part 2, Point 4 of the RA Criminal Code to 8 years of imprisonment. He had previously been convicted 8 times.
On August 8, 2019, he was transferred from the 'Armavir' correctional facility to the 'Inmate Hospital' under conditions of HRG 3rd clinical phase, suffering from severe immune deficiency, widespread atopic dermatitis complicated with furunculosis, chronic gastritis, chronic toxic hepatitis C, secondary anemia, hypoproteinemia, and gallstones.
He had been transferred multiple times to civilian hospitals and returned to the correctional facility. On January 15, 2020, at 00:35, he was taken to the 'St. Grigor Lusavorich' Medical Center, where he was pronounced dead at 01:45 on the same day. Investigative materials are being prepared regarding the incident, and a forensic medical examination has been appointed.
